Visit Port Arthur Historic Site - one of Tasmania’s most visited destinations. Hear the story of Tasmania’s famous UNESCO world heritage listed convict settlement. Feel the sense of isolation experienced by the convicts and discover the history of the early Australian Penal system. Your site entry includes a harbour cruise, essentials walking tour and free time to explore the site.
As you depart Port Arthur and return to Hobart, take in the sights of the Tasman Peninsula with stunning scenery such as Devil’s Kitchen, the Tasman Arch and Tessellated Pavement, on your scenic 1.5-hour drive to Hobart.

Spend the day on the famous Gordon River Cruise, witness the magical reflections of the Gordon River, travel to Hells Gate, the harbour entrance to the great southern ocean, also arriving at Sarah Island. You will be treated to a delicious buffet lunch whilst onboard, today is a real treat you will certainly remember! Sit in comfort on your cruise on the Main Deck window seating. Return back to Strahan around 2:30pm.
This evening enjoy Australia’s longest running play, The Ship That Never Was, telling the hilarious and dramatic true tale of the last Great Escape from Sarah Island, performed at the Richard Davey Amphitheatre.

After the distillery, there will be time to explore Cataract Gorge. A 5km stretch of forested river reserve wrapped around a dramatic gorge, just a stroll from Launceston’s city centre, with walking trails, a chairlift across the gorge, cafes and wildlife.

Bridestowe is one of the largest lavender farms in the Southern Hemisphere, with a visitor centre stocked with unique products containing Bridestowe’s famous lavender oil & Bobbie the Bear.
